The Peel Regional Police Pipe Band is a grade one pipe band based in Mississauga, Ontario, Canada. It was originally formed in 1976.

The band's Pipe Major is John Cairns; lead drummer is Graham Kirkwood. The band has been a frequent competitor at the World Championships in Scotland the past decade, finishing 10th in 1999, 14th in 2002 and 13th in 2012. In 2010, the band won the Grade 1 North American Championship in Maxville Ontario, and successfully defended the title in 2011,2012 and again in 2013. The band also won the Piper's and Pipe Band Society Grade 1 Champion Supreme in these same years.
